Q: Is 3,003,254 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,003,254 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,003,254 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3003254 can be evenly divided by 1 2 17 19 34 38 323 646 4,649 9,298 79,033 88,331 158,066 176,662 1,501,627 and 3,003,254, with no remainder.

Since 3,003,254 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,003,254, it is not a prime number.
